BREAKING: “Don’t Ask, Don’t Tell” Vote Next Week!

The Washington Blade just reported that Senate Majority leader Harry Reid will schedule a vote on repeal of  “Don’t Ask, Don’t Tell” for next week. The bill would be attached to “major defense budget legislation.”

A senior Democratic leadership aide, who spoke on the condition of anonymity, said Reid met with Senate Minority Leader Mitch McConnell (R-Ky.) on Monday to inform the Republican leader that the fiscal year 2011 defense authorization bill will come to the Senate floor the week of Sept. 20.

The aide said Senate leadership is anticipating the Senate won’t have unanimous consent to bring the legislation to the floor, so 60 votes will be necessary to end a filibuster and move forward with debate on the bill.

“We are going to take it the floor next week to see where the votes are,” the aide said.
